UAAP Finals: Ateneo sweeps Lady Spikers in Game One

The ADMU Lady Eagles stunned the DLSU Lady Spikers in straight sets, 25-18, 25-19, 25-19, earlier today at the Smart-Araneta Coliseum in Game One of the UAAP 77 Women’s Volleyball Finals. UAAP: Lady Spikers face Ateneo anew in finals opener

For the fourth season in a row, the DLSU Lady Spikers are set to face the ADMU Lady Eagles in the UAAP Women’s Volleyball finals. UAAP: Green Batters drop finals opener against ADMU

The DLSU Green Batters dropped Game 1 of the UAAP Season 77 Baseball finals to the ADMU Blue Eagles, 7-3, last March 5 at the Rizal Memorial Baseball Stadium.
